Transaction e29a707d398d5759092d252b7a7430bb573878b6d2408b7a2d248cc2c75c81d1

1 Input
2 Outputs
  • e29a707d398d5759092d252b7a7430bb573878b6d2408b7a2d248cc2c75c81d1:0
  • value  663992
    address  37ddpYEPfTXXW6bgja9UPpTLhAtMD4891C
  • e29a707d398d5759092d252b7a7430bb573878b6d2408b7a2d248cc2c75c81d1:1
  • value  1438915
    address  3M6uEeUSj3kt4GFFedaQatsEKFyCcibCao